Comparable Facts

  • Murray State University is larger than than Frostburg State University based on total student enrollment (9,479 students vs. 4,067 students)

Murray State University vs. Frostburg State University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Murray State University or Frostburg State University?

  • Murray State University is 17.5% more expensive to attend than Frostburg State University for in-state tuition ($8,196.00 vs. $6,974.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 23.8% higher at Frostburg State University than Murray State University ($21,854.00 vs. $17,652.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Murray State University than Frostburg State University ($11,042 vs. $16,114)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Murray State University are 19.5% lower than costs at Frostburg State University ($10,160 vs. $12,140)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Murray State University than Frostburg State University (100% vs. 99%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Murray State University students is 19.6% larger than aid received Frostburg State University ($11,560 vs. $9,667)

Murray State University vs. Frostburg State University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, Murray State University or Frostburg State University?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between Frostburg State University or Murray State University .

  • The average SAT score at Murray State University (1069) is 114 points higher than at Frostburg State University (955)
  • Incoming Murray State University students have a 3 point higher average ACT score (23) than students at Frostburg State University (20)
  • Accepted freshman Murray State University students have a 0.07 point higher average high school GPA (3.57) than students at Frostburg State University (3.5)
  • Frostburg State University has a higher acceptance rate (87.9%) than Murray State University (84%)

Murray State University vs. Frostburg State University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Murray State University or Frostburg State University?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Frostburg State University and Murray State University.

  • The graduation rate at Murray State University is higher than Frostburg State University (52% vs. 45%)
  • Graduates from Frostburg State University earn on average $5,500 more per year than Murray State University graduates after ten years. ($45,900 vs. $40,400)
  • Frostburg State University and Murray State University graduates both have the same median student loan debt upon graduation ($21,500 vs. $21,500)
  • Frostburg State University and Murray State University graduates both have a median monthly student loan payment upon graduation ($222 vs. $222)
  • More Frostburg State University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Murray State University students, three years after graduation. (59% vs. 57%)
